Sure I saw it there, because I remember being so happy that it was on the cards. And JCL did say it was planned. Z Buffer shadows are a relict from A5 and make the engine unnecessarily complicated. Currently A7 contains 3 kernels, A5, A6, and A7, and I want to get rid of the A5 kernel that is only used for z buffer shadows.
A PSSM shader is planned.
Stencil shadows are slow because they don't use shaders. If the PSSM shader turns out to be not quite the hit, we'll implement shader based stencil shadows as an alternative. see page = PSSM
